Health secretary Steve Barclay to be grilled by committee today

At 10.00 am, digital infrastructure minister Julia Lopez will give the government’s view on connected tech at the digital, culture, media and sport committee.

Also at 10.00 am, the health and social care committee will question Philippa Hird, head of the NHS Pay Review Body.

At 10.15 am, Ofgem boss Jonathan Brearley is among the witnesses at the business, energy and industrial strategy committee’s multiple panels on energy price support.

At 2.30 pm, ministry of justice permanent secretary Antonia Romeo will be grilled at the justice committee.

At 3.15 pm, the women and equalities committee have a session on Scotland’s gender reforms. Experts on both sides of the divide will be questioned, including public law lecturer Michael Foran and former justice secretary Charlie Falconer.

At 4 pm, former foreign secretary William Hague will give his views on the future of the U.K.-EU relationship at the Lords European affairs committee.

Also at 4 pm, health secretary Steve Barclay is up at the health and social care committee’s other session of the day.
